Something similar happened my old Octavia RS a couple of years back. I was driving in icy conditions so had been taking it pretty easy for about 2 hours, then got to a dual-carriageway and picked up speed (to about 70mph). All of a sudden, the dashboard lit up like a Christmas tree with audible warnings everywhere. I noticed the temp guage soar towards 130 alarmingly quickly, so I backed off immediately.

Turned out that the thermostat failed leaving the water pump to burn itself out. Not so long after, the expansion tank & coolant level sensor were replaced, and later on the engine temp sensor was also replaced. Thankfully, all this happened on mine before the warranty expired.
